Prosopis pallida is a shrub or a small to medium-sized deciduous tree with a broad crown; it can grow from 8 - 20 metres tall. The tree is usually spiny, at least when it is young, and has an irregular, often crooked, short bole up to 60cm in diameter.The plant is harvested from the wild for local use of its edible seedpods, timber, tannins etc. Thornless varieties have been developed and these are sometimes planted for shade and as ornamentals

How to Care for the Plant
Water
Drought-tolerant; suitable for xeriscaping
Sunlight
Requires a sunny position.
Soil
Suitable for: light (sandy), medium (loamy) and heavy (clay) soils and prefers well-drained soil. Suitable pH: acid and neutral soils and can grow in very acid and saline soils.

Temperature
It grows best in areas where annual daytime temperatures are within the range 22 - 28°c, but can tolerate 19 - 32°c. Mature plants can be killed by temperatures of -2°c or lower, but new growth can be killed at -1°c
Additional
Plant has spines or sharp edges; use extreme caution when handling
